PROCEDURE
实验过程
To a 100 mL flask was added freshly prepared triethylammonium methydithiocarbamate (2.0 g, 9.5 mmol), anhydrous MeCN (50 mL), and 2-bromopropiophenone (2.04 g, 9.5 mmol). The reaction mixture was stirred at room temperature for 3 h. The reaction mixture was concentrated under reduced pressure and the resulting crude residue was treated with conc H2SO4 (5 mL) with stirring at room temperature. After 20 min, the reaction mixture was diluted with water (75 mL) and then mixed with DCM (75 mL). The layers were separated and the aqueous layer extracted once more with DCM (75 mL). The combined organic layers were washed with water (3×50 mL) and then brine (50 mL), dried over anhydrous MgSO4 and concentrated under reduced pressure to afford the title product (1.95 g, 92%) as an off-white solid, which was used without further purification. 1H-NMR (CDCl3): δ 7.50 (2H, m), 7.27 (2H,m), 3.45 (3H, s), 2.06 (3H, s).
